    SPE Live Podcast: MENA CCUS at Scale - From Projects to Bankable Storage Hubs

    The Middle East is rapidly emerging as a key region for large-scale deployment of carbon capture, utilization, and storage (CCUS), driven by industrial decarbonization needs, favorable geology, and ambitious national energy transition strategies. As projects evolve from early pilots to commercial developments, the focus is shifting toward building integrated CCUS hubs that connect multiple emitters to shared transport and storage infrastructure. These hub-based models introduce new technical, operational, and commercial challenges that require alignment across subsurface characterization, infrastructure design, and long-term storage assurance. This session will explore how CCUS initiatives in the MENA region are progressing toward scalable and bankable solutions, with a focus on the technical enablers required to move from concept to execution. The discussion will highlight lessons learned in hub development, including storage site selection, pressure management, system integration, and risk mitigation. Speakers will also share perspectives on how multidisciplinary engineering, subsurface expertise, and collaboration across stakeholders are shaping the next phase of CCUS deployment—providing insights relevant to both regional and global audiences.     SPE Live Podcast: From Reservoir to Reported Rates - How Fluid Properties Shape Measurement and Interpretation

    Production data is often treated as a direct measurement, but in practice, it results from a chain of transformations linking reservoir conditions to reported flow rates. Fluid properties defined by pressure, temperature, and composition govern phase behavior and physical characteristics such as density and compressibility. These properties directly influence how flow measurement technologies respond under operating conditions, regardless of measurement principle. The same fluid description is then used to translate measured quantities into engineering outputs such as phase rates, allocation, and well performance. As a result, any inaccuracy or inconsistency in fluid properties propagates through both measurement interpretation and reservoir analysis. As production conditions evolve, changes in fluid behavior can simultaneously affect measurement response and reservoir conclusions, even when the measurement system itself remains unchanged. This panel will examine the chain from reservoir conditions to reported production data, focusing on how fluid properties influence each step and how inconsistencies propagate into engineering decisions. The objective is to clarify the sources of uncertainty and how to better align measurement and reservoir workflows in practice.
